Many members spent the week at FDIC. The members enjoyed taking classes and speaking with vendors. Back in Christiana the crews had a steady week with a vehicle crash with one trapped on Pulaski hwy and Walther Rd. Rescue /Engine 12 arrived and removed a door. The patient was taken to Christiana Trauma center. Just before leaving for FDIC a box alarm was transmitted for the rear of a house on fire in Eagle Glen. The Engine and Ladder arrived to find the rear siding smoking with some extension to the attic. Units worked for 45 minutes. On Friday April 26 a University of Delaware box was transmitted. Engine 9 and Ladder 9 arrived to find smoking roofing materials on the third floor. Engine 12 assisted with overhaul. Units cleared in 45 minutes. On April 29th a rescue assignment was dispatched for a child stuck in a tree. Ladder 12 arrived and removed the child. The remainder of the assignment was cleared. On May 2nd a vehicle crash trapped was alerted on Stanton Ogletown Rd. Engine 12 was clearing another crash on I95 and responded along with Rescue 23. Units arrived to find one person confined. The door was removed and the patient was taken to Christiana Trauma center.
